This Healthy Turkey Meatloaf is a juicy, veggie-packed weeknight favorite. Made with 1 pound of lean turkey, bell peppers, and simple seasonings, it’s quick, easy, and perfect for meal prep or family dinners.
Preheat and prep. Preheat the oven to 375°F and line a baking dish with parchment paper or lightly grease.
Cook vegetables. Heat the olive oil in a medium skillet over medium heat. Add the onion and bell peppers and cook until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in the garlic and cook until fragrant, about 30 seconds.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.
Mix meatloaf. In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ground turkey, cooked vegetables, egg, breadcrumbs, salt, black pepper, and half of the ketchup. Mix gently until just combined.
Shape. Form the mixture into a loaf and place it in the prepared baking dish.
Bake. Bake for 30 to 40 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F. Spread the remaining ketchup over the top during the last 10 minutes of baking.
Rest and serve. Remove from the oven and let the meatloaf rest for 10 minutes before slicing. Serve warm.
Notes
Make Ahead: Form the loaf ahead of time and refrigerate up to 24 hours before baking.
Leftovers: Slice and store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days, or freeze for up to 3 months.
